Comics and Coloring Books Carry Serious Messages

To spread the word about good nutrition, the Hispanic Health Council has produced several fun and easy-to-understand booklets. One is a coloring book for children called From Farm to Table. The booklets are modeled after fotonovelas, picture books popular in Latin America that use photographs and dialog to tell romantic stories. The books, available in English and Spanish, have been used across the country.
